Interview Experiences From Envoy Air Cadet Program Pilot Interviews :

  1. 1.  (Aug 27, 2024) The day of the interview you are expected be dressed in formal attire and will meet in the lobby at 6:00 am, the shuttle should arrive around 6:15-6:30. Once at headquarters you will walk into a room on your left. You will be greeted by someone to review your logbook and do some paperwork. After that you will be taken upstairs to go over all the documents you submitted and will have small talk with some higher ups as well as breakfast. Study Guide Questions for Your Envoy Air Cadet Program Interview:

  1. 1. (Mar 26, 2025) What color are the position lights on your aircraft and where are they located?
    • Nav lights. Wing tips and tail.
  2. 2. (Oct 15, 2024) What are your hobbies?
  3. 3. (Nov 09, 2024) What is an MAA?
    • The MAA is the Maximum Authorized Altitude for a particular segment
  4. 4. (Mar 26, 2025) What is the symbol for the airport beacon?
    • Star with a circle around it
  5. 5. (Mar 26, 2025) What speed would you hold at 4000, 7000, and 15000 feet
    • 200, 230, 265
